About this role
We are seeking to appoint a Research Associate to support research in cybersecurity, trustworthy AI, and large language model security. The successful candidate will contribute to projects related to privacy-preserving AI interactions, trustworthy knowledge acquisition, and secure information processing in security-sensitive AI systems. The role will involve assisting in the design, implementation, and evaluation of methods for reducing privacy leakage, mitigating adversarial risks, and improving the security and trustworthiness of LLM-based systems. The candidate will also support the construction of research benchmarks, experimental evaluation, and the preparation of high-quality research publications. This position will contribute to NTU’s mission of advancing secure and trustworthy intelligent systems through interdisciplinary research in cybersecurity and artificial intelligence. Key responsibilities: • Conduct research on cybersecurity, trustworthy AI, and large language model security, with a focus on privacy-preserving AI interactions and secure information processing. • Design, implement, and evaluate methods for trustworthy knowledge acquisition in LLM-based systems, including approaches to reduce privacy leakage and mitigate adversarial risks. • Develop learning-based and evaluation-driven approaches to improve the security, reliability, and trustworthiness of AI systems in security-sensitive scenarios. • Construct experimental platforms, benchmarks, and datasets for evaluating LLM security, privacy protection, and trustworthy AI applications. • Conduct empirical experiments, performance analysis, and ablation studies to validate proposed methods and support reproducible research. • Prepare and co-author high-quality research papers, technical reports, and project documentation, and collaborate with academic and industry partners on related research projects. Requirements: • A Master’s degree in Computer Science, Cyber Security, Artificial Intelligence, or a related discipline. • Research or applied experience in cybersecurity, trustworthy AI, large language model security, privacy-preserving AI, or related areas. • Experience with LLM-based systems, trustworthy knowledge acquisition, information retrieval, query rewriting, or AI security evaluation. • Familiarity with privacy leakage, adversarial risks, secure information processing, and trustworthiness evaluation in AI or LLM-based systems. • Experience in designing and conducting empirical experiments, including benchmark construction, dataset preparation, performance evaluation, and ablation analysis.
